Why Rent, when you could own this affordable starter home in Gaetz Brook. This 2 bedroom mobile home has a level lot that makes it ideal for someone looking for one level living.The RE zoning allows some commercial uses or it allows a secondary suite. Minutes away from the new junior high/high school, directly across the Royal Canadian Legion and the entrance to the walking trails (Gaetz Brook Greenway). There is a ductless heat pump in the living room, making this home energy efficient. There is a bunky/storage shed at the rear of the property. Roof shingles were replaced in 2014.Call today!
